Abstract: The kinematic model of a tractor pushing an airplane without rod on the flat ground was established. Based on Lyapunov stability theory, backing up the system was proved to be an open-loop unstable problem by kinematic analysis. In this paper, we investigate the effects of different kinematic parameters on the manoeuvring stability of the system in backward-motion. The handling and stability of the reversing operation has been simulated with a steering wheel angle step input. A tractor drivers operation of correcting steering angle has been proposed according to the experiment results. Theoretical verification and experimental results indicates that it is referential to study the handling and stability of the non-rod tractor-aircraft system in backward-motion.

Abstract: Multi-aircraft scheduling is an importmant aspect to shorten the board handling operation time and increase the sorties of ship-based aircrafts launch out. In this paper, the factors such as the limited working space, the little resource and the complex operation task are taken into account. With the approach of multi-mode resource-contrained multi-porject scheduling, by allocating the station and resource to the aircrafts reasonably, a model which can reduce the maintenance time as much as possible is developed. The factors which effect the scheduling process are illustrated in the model. And a case study for this model is presented. The result of the case study shows that this mothod can reduce the operation time especially the maintance time reasonably.

Abstract: A path re-planning method is proposed based on a discretization of the state space, aiming at finding a collision-free path for the vehicle which is capable of forward and backward motion when changes occur in the environment. A Control Set with Turning Radius Constraint (CSTRC) is formulated and the feasibility of paths in CSTRC is also proved out. The A* search is applied to produce a feasible path considering the distance and angle between the vehicle and the target pose. Path re-planning can be carried out efficiently when the environment changes. Simulation results demonstrate that the method realizes path re-planning effectively and the path satisfy the turning radius constraint.

Abstract: With the effect of waves on ship in the seaway, the ship sways ceaselessly. These sway conditions affect the ship equipments and assignments directly. It is very important for us to set a system and to use the system to simulate ship navigation in ocean conditions. In the article, the authors have established the ship simulated motion framework based on HLA. In this framework, several federations which are taken as the basis to simulate ship motion and the seaway environment have been set up. The framework provides an environment and platform to study the assignments on board. The ship simulated motion system is developed with VC.Net and Vega prime technology. This system can simulate the motion of ships in deferent sea conditions. At the same time, it also can provide a basic research environment for the further study of the diversity of assignment process on board.

Abstract: The jack-knifing tendency of aircraft traction system during braking was discussed and analyzed using multi-body dynamics models that consist of aircraft-towing tractor, aircraft draw link and aircraft. The braking critical conditions of the aircraft traction system for straight-line braking and turning braking were discussed and analyzed respectively. In the case of straight-line braking, the effect of friction coefficient on the maximum braking torque is described. In the case of turning braking, the relationship between the maximum baking torque and relative angle is obtained.
